Aggiungere metodi di classe con tipi di ritorno
Le auto hanno un indicatore di prestazioni chiamato miles per gallon che indica al conducente il tasso di consumo del carburante. Creerai un metodo per calcolare i miles per gallon chiamato calculateMPG. Il metodo calculateMPG usa il numero di miglia percorse e la quantità di galloni utilizzati per calcolare e restituire il corretto valore in miles per gallon.
Questo esercizio fa parte del corso
Introduzione alla programmazione orientata agli oggetti in Java
Istruzioni dell'esercizio
- Crea un metodo
calculateMPGche restituisca un tipoint. - Il metodo
calculateMPGdeve accettare due parametri: unintmilesDrivene unintgallonsUsed. calculateMPGdeve restituire il valore della divisione dimilesDrivendivisogallonsUsed.- Usa l'istanza dell'oggetto
myCarper chiamare e stampare il valore del metodocalculateMPG, con i valori dei parametri180e20.
Esercizio pratico interattivo
Prova a risolvere questo esercizio completando il codice di esempio.
class Main {
static class Car {
String color;
String model;
int year;
Car(String color, String model, int year) {
this.color = color;
this.model = model;
this.year = year;
}
void turnEngineOn() {
System.out.println("engine is on");
}
// Create the calculateMPG method
____ calculateMPG(int ____, int ____) {
return ____ / ____;
}
}
public static void main(String[] args) {
Car myCar = new Car("red", "camry", 2022);
// Print out value for when calculateMPG is used
System.out.println(myCar.calculateMPG(____, ____));
}
}